eggs beginning to sweat
You can purchase 1/8 inch crickets from www.cricketfactory.com. I have been using them for 6 months and am very pleased with their quality. If you purchase at least 5000 you can get them for $10 per 1000. You need to call them first and ask for Dan. The number is 1 800 717 6627 or email crkman@aol.com. They ship priority mail or overnight. I use priority and when they arrive very few dead ones. I used www.flyculture.com also for my fly cultures. If you do not want to mess with the fruitflies baby veileds can eat 1/8. Good luck with your new babies. It is amazing how many crickets they eat.
